Summary
Chet Holmgren’s brutal Game Seven performance—just four points—has sparked debate, making him one of the rare All-NBA players to score that low in a deciding playoff game. Yet, despite the stumble, his coaches and front office remain steadfast in their belief, citing his elite season, All-Star nod, and defensive dominance. His earlier playoff brilliance against the Lakers and Suns shows he’s capable of elite scoring, and this dip may simply be a response to tougher defensive matchups. With teammates and coaches backing him, Holmgren’s focus is on growth—and the Thunder’s success proves his impact when he’s healthy.
